Half-wrong. There's an autofire in Star Soldier GC, but it's less powerful than what you get by smashing the button...
Yeah star soldier's main autofire is REALLY weak, the more powerful autofire can be achieved by button mashing it like hell, or by buying a controller with auto-fire.
SFKhoa wrote:Yeah star soldier's main autofire is REALLY weak, the more powerful autofire can be achieved by button mashing it like hell, or by buying a controller with auto-fire.
Yes, the game have tune down the damage a shot deliver if it was fired using the software auto fire. If you use a hardware auto fire on the manual fire button you could deliver insane amount of damage in a short period of time.
Many game have tune down the damage a shot fire by in game auto fire, e.g. MD Twin Hawk, Fire Shark.
